--- Comment #4 from SMF <[email protected]> 2011-01-29 10:37:09 PST --- (In reply to comment #3) > Does the last patch on this bug help? > https://bugzilla.kernel.org/show_bug.cgi?id=26552 I tried the patch but it made no difference, however I think I have found a solution to my problem. For some reason I decided to change the video lead from the RV516 card to the monitor (an HP LP2065) the card supports both the old 15 pin analogue and the newer digital socket types. Changing the cable from digital to analogue has "fixed" the problem. I have many cables of both types and a second LP2065 monitor the problem always appears with a digital connection to the RV516. Do you think this is a quirk of the particular RV516 card I have or something associated with the driver ?
